Oyun Geliştirme

Yazılım Bilmeden Oyun Yapmak

yazilim-bilmeden-oyun-yapma-sitesi

Oyun yapmak, teknoloji dünyasında giderek daha erişilebilir hale geliyor. Eskiden bir oyun geliştirmek için ileri düzeyde programlama bilgisi ve teknik beceriler gerekirken, günümüzde oyun yapma platformları sayesinde yazılım bilmeden de oyun yapmak mümkün. Yazılım bilmeden oyun yapma sitesi, kullanıcıların sürükle-bırak mantığıyla oyun mekaniği oluşturmasına, grafikler ve sesler eklemesine ve karmaşık programlama dillerine ihtiyaç duymadan oyunlarını yayınlamasına olanak tanır.

Yazılım Bilmeden Oyun Yapılır mı?

Evet, yazılım bilmeden oyun yapmak mümkündür! Bunun için özel olarak tasarlanmış oyun geliştirme platformları mevcuttur. Bu platformlar, oyun yapım sürecini kolaylaştırmak için grafiksel kullanıcı arayüzleri, hazır oyun şablonları, sürükle-bırak özellikleri ve kolaylaştırılmış araçlar sunar. Bu araçlar sayesinde kullanıcılar, yazılım dillerini öğrenmek zorunda kalmadan kendi oyunlarını yaratabilirler.

Ancak, yazılım bilmeden oyun yaparken bazı sınırlar da olabilir. Karmaşık ve özgün oyunlar için hala programlama bilgisi gerekebilir. Yine de basit oyunlar, platformlar arası projeler ve hatta mobil oyunlar geliştirmek bu tür araçlarla son derece kolay hale gelmiştir.

Yazılım Bilmeden Oyun Yapma Uygulamaları

Yazılım bilmeden oyun yapma uygulamaları sayesinde, dilediğiniz oyunları yaratma imkanına sahip olabilirsiniz.

Unity (Visual Scripting ile)

Unity, profesyonel oyun geliştiricileri tarafından kullanılan bir platform olmasına rağmen, Visual Scripting adlı bir özelliği sayesinde yazılım bilmeden oyun yapma imkanı sağlar. Bu özellik, sürükle-bırak ve düğüm tabanlı grafik arayüzleri ile oyun mekaniği oluşturmanıza olanak tanır. Bu sayede karmaşık kod yazmanıza gerek kalmaz, sadece mantıksal akışları sürükleyip bırakmanız yeterli olur.

GameMaker Studio 2

GameMaker Studio 2, sürükle-bırak sistemini kullanarak 2D oyunlar yapmanıza olanak sağlar. Bu platform, özellikle bağımsız oyun geliştiricileri arasında popülerdir. İhtiyaç duyarsanız, basit komutlarla kod eklemek de mümkündür, ancak tamamen sürükle-bırak sistemi ile çalışarak da harika oyunlar geliştirebilirsiniz.

Scratch

Scratch, özellikle eğitim amaçlı kullanılan bir platformdur ve çocuklara veya yeni başlayanlara yazılım mantığını öğretmek için tasarlanmıştır. Sürükle-bırak blokları ile karakterler ve animasyonlar oluşturabilir, sesler ekleyebilir ve basit oyunlar geliştirebilirsiniz. Scratch, çok basit ve anlaşılır bir yapıya sahip olduğundan, oyun yapmaya başlamak için harika bir yerdir.

Construct 3

Construct 3, yazılım bilmeden oyun geliştirmek için en uygun araçlardan biridir. HTML5 tabanlı olan bu platform, tarayıcıda çalışır ve sürükle-bırak arayüzü sayesinde kullanıcıların hızlı bir şekilde oyun yapmasına olanak tanır. Oyun mekaniğini oluşturmak için herhangi bir kod yazmaya gerek yoktur ve platformun sunduğu görsel araçlar sayesinde oyun tasarımı son derece kolaydır.

Roblox Studio

Roblox Studio, kullanıcıların kendi oyunlarını yaratmalarına olanak tanıyan bir platformdur. Roblox oyunları yapmak için bazı temel programlama bilgisi gerekebilir, ancak platformun sunduğu Visual Scripting araçları ve hazır şablonlar sayesinde, yazılım bilmeden de oyun geliştirmek mümkündür. Roblox’un büyük bir kullanıcı kitlesi olduğu için oyunlarınızı geniş bir kitleyle paylaşma şansınız da vardır.

Stencyl

Stencyl, yazılım bilmeden oyun geliştirmek isteyenler için oldukça kullanıcı dostu bir platformdur. Özellikle 2D oyunlar için ideal olan bu platform, sürükle-bırak sistemi ve grafiksel arayüzü ile kullanıcıların kolayca oyun yapmasını sağlar. Stencyl, ayrıca mobil oyunlar yapmanıza da olanak tanır.

RPG Maker

Adından da anlaşılacağı gibi, RPG Maker özellikle rol yapma oyunları (RPG) yapmak için tasarlanmış bir platformdur. Grafikler, karakterler ve oyun dünyası oluşturmak için geniş bir araç seti sunar. Kullanıcılar, yazılım bilmeden diyaloglar, hikayeler ve oyun mekaniği oluşturabilir. RPG türündeki oyunları sevenler için ideal bir platformdur.

Oyun Yapmak İçin Neler Gerekli?

Yazılım bilmeden oyun yapmak mümkün olsa da, iyi bir oyun yapabilmek için bazı temel bilgiler ve becerilere sahip olmanız işinizi kolaylaştıracaktır. Yazılım bilmeden oyun yapmak için gerekli bilgiler, oyun yapımı sürecinizi kolaylaştırabilir.

  • Oyunlar, belli kurallar ve mekanikler üzerine kurulur. Örneğin, karakterin nasıl hareket edeceği, düşmanların nasıl saldıracağı, bulmacaların nasıl çözüleceği gibi unsurlar oyun mekaniğini oluşturur.
  • Özellikle rol yapma oyunları ve macera oyunları için güçlü bir hikâye gereklidir. Oyun dünyasını ve karakterleri anlamlı bir şekilde inşa edebilmek için hikâye anlatım teknikleri öğrenmek faydalı olacaktır.
  • Oyunun seviyeleri ve sahneleri, oyuncunun oyun deneyimini doğrudan etkiler. İyi bir seviye tasarımı, oyuncunun hem eğlenmesini hem de oyunu anlamasını sağlar.

Yazılım bilmeseniz de temel grafik tasarımı bilgisine sahip olmanız, oyununuzu görsel açıdan daha çekici hale getirebilir. Çizimler, karakter tasarımları, arka planlar ve kullanıcı arayüzleri gibi görsel unsurları oluşturmak için çeşitli grafik tasarım araçlarını kullanabilirsiniz.

Oyunlar sadece görsel değil, aynı zamanda işitsel bir deneyim de sunar. Arka plan müzikleri, ses efektleri ve karakter sesleri gibi unsurlar oyun deneyimini zenginleştirir. Ses dosyalarını bulmak veya oluşturmak için çevrimiçi kütüphanelerden faydalanabilir veya müzik prodüksiyon araçlarını öğrenebilirsiniz.

Yazılım bilmeden oyun yapma, günümüz teknolojisi sayesinde herkes için mümkün hale gelmiştir. Oyun yapma platformları, kullanıcıların kodlama bilgisi olmadan oyun geliştirmesine olanak sağlar ve bu süreçte öğrenmeyi teşvik eder. Basit oyunlar yaparak başlamak, oyun geliştirme dünyasında ilerlemek isteyenler için mükemmel bir başlangıç olabilir.

Diğer yazılarımız için tıklayınız: 5G ve 6G Teknolojisi Nedir?

 

Paylaşılan:

İlişkili Gönderiler

Bir yanıt yazın

E-posta adresiniz yayınlanmayacak. Gerekli alanlar * ile işaretlenmişlerdir